Executive Summary — A literal interpretation

Here is really good example of how we can help first time entrepreneurs (at least in terms of raising money). We recently saw, through one of the local angel groups, a company apply with a founding team with great, nationally known credentials. There was no doubt about their ability to create and manage their product. An executive summary was requested and what did we get? Quite literally, a summary of just the names of the executives in the company!

That is funny at face value but it really shows how VentureStart can help. Our mentors can help those first time entrepreneurs with no experience of acronyms or terms that investors use, and guide them through the process. Since you usually only have one chance at investors, entrepreneurs can view VentureStart as an educational program with all the rehearsals needed for investor presentations, all done in a “safe” environment.
